WebDer Turm by Uwe Tellkamp. Recently the author has been quite controversial due his social and political statements. But aside from that, in 2008 he published a great book about the zeitgeist of the German Democratic Republic in the 80s. Sophisticated fiction, over 1000 pages, but it‘s worth it. Web2. máj 2024 · Friedrich Ani: Nackter Mann, der brennt. After many years of absence, Ludwig Dragomir returns as a stranger to his home town in Bavaria. He wants bring all of those now old men to justice who once abused several boys. Ani, the author from Munich, takes a very sensitive approach as he lets his protagonist tell the story of a lost youth and a ...
